Exemple de code Java contenant des classes SDO standard

L'exemple montre un code Java pour exécuter des appels Enterprise Java Bean (EJB), basé sur des classes standard Service Data Objects (SDO).
Cet exemple figure dans le fichier suivant du kit de ressources :
C:\<
répertoire d'installation de MDM Hub
>\hub\resourcekit\samples\COS\source\java\com\informatica\mdm\sample\cs\DynamicSDO.java
Le code Java suivant est basé sur les classes SDO standard et exécute des appels de services d'entité d'entreprise EJB pour créer un enregistrement d'objet de base Person, ajouter plusieurs enregistrements enfants, supprimer un enregistrement enfant et supprimer l'enregistrement Person et tous les enregistrements enfants :
package com.informatica.mdm.sample.cs; import com.informatica.mdm.cs.CallContext; import com.informatica.mdm.cs.api.CompositeServiceException; import com.informatica.mdm.cs.client.CompositeServiceClient; import com.siperian.sif.client.EjbSiperianClient; import com.siperian.sif.client.SiperianClient; import commonj.sdo.DataObject; import commonj.sdo.Property; import commonj.sdo.Type; import commonj.sdo.helper.DataFactory; import commonj.sdo.helper.HelperContext; import java.io.PrintStream; import java.util.Arrays; import java.util.Properties; public class DynamicSDO { public static void main(String[] args) throws CompositeServiceException { if(args.length != 3) { System.err.println("USAGE: DynamicSDO <ors> <user> <pass>"); return; } new DynamicSDO(args[0], args[1], args[2]).execute(); } private String orsId; private String user; private String pass; private HelperContext helperContext; private PrintStream out = System.out; public DynamicSDO(String orsId, String user, String pass) { this.orsId = orsId; this.user = user; this.pass = pass; } public void execute() throws CompositeServiceException { String systemName = "Admin"; Properties config = new Properties(); config.put(SiperianClient.SIPERIANCLIENT_PROTOCOL, EjbSiperianClient.PROTOCOL_NAME); CompositeServiceClient client = CompositeServiceClient.newCompositeServiceClient(config); CallContext callContext = new CallContext(orsId, user, pass); helperContext = client.getHelperContext(callContext); DataFactory dataFactory = helperContext.getDataFactory(); // types for Read requests Type coFilterType = helperContext.getTypeHelper().getType("urn:cs-base.informatica.mdm", "CoFilter"); Type coFilterNodeType = helperContext.getTypeHelper().getType("urn:cs-base.informatica.mdm", "CoFilterNode"); Type keyType = helperContext.getTypeHelper().getType("urn:cs-base.informatica.mdm", "Key"); // ReadCO & WriteCO request types Type readPersonType = helperContext.getTypeHelper().getType("urn:cs-ors.informatica.mdm", "ReadPerson"); Type writePersonType = helperContext.getTypeHelper().getType("urn:cs-ors.informatica.mdm", "WritePerson"); // 1. Create new person DataObject createPerson = dataFactory.create(writePersonType); DataObject createPersonParameters = createPerson.createDataObject("parameters"); createPersonParameters.setString("systemName", systemName); DataObject person = createPerson.createDataObject("object"); person.getChangeSummary().beginLogging(); DataObject personRoot = person.createDataObject("Person"); personRoot.setString("firstName", "John"); personRoot.setString("lastName", "Smith"); person.getChangeSummary().endLogging(); dump("*** CREATE NEW PERSON ...", createPerson); DataObject createPersonResponse = client.process(callContext, createPerson); dump("*** PERSON CREATED:", createPersonResponse); String personRowId = createPersonResponse.getString("object/Person/rowidObject"); DataObject readPerson = dataFactory.create(readPersonType); DataObject readPersonParameters = readPerson.createDataObject("parameters"); DataObject coFilter = readPersonParameters.createDataObject("coFilter"); DataObject coFilterNode = coFilter.createDataObject("object"); coFilterNode.set("name", "Person"); DataObject key = coFilterNode.createDataObject("key"); key.set("rowid", personRowId); dump("*** READ CREATED PERSON...", readPerson); DataObject readPersonResponse = client.process(callContext, readPerson); dump("*** READ RESULT:", readPersonResponse); person = readPersonResponse.getDataObject("object"); person.detach(); person.getChangeSummary().beginLogging(); personRoot = person.getDataObject("Person"); // add new 'one' child DataObject genderCd = personRoot.createDataObject("genderCd"); genderCd.setString("genderCode", "M"); // add two 'many' children DataObject phonePager = personRoot.createDataObject("TelephoneNumbers"); Property item = phonePager.getInstanceProperty("item"); Type phoneType = item.getType(); DataObject phone1 = dataFactory.create(phoneType); phone1.setString("phoneNumber", "111-11-11"); DataObject phone2 = dataFactory.create(phoneType); phone2.setString("phoneNumber", "222-22-22"); phonePager.setList(item, Arrays.asList(phone1, phone2)); person.getChangeSummary().endLogging(); DataObject updatePerson = dataFactory.create(writePersonType); updatePerson.setDataObject("object", person); DataObject updatePersonParameters = updatePerson.createDataObject("parameters"); updatePersonParameters.setString("systemName", systemName); updatePersonParameters.setString("interactionId", ""); dump("*** UPDATE PERSON...", updatePerson); DataObject updatePersonResponse = client.process(callContext, updatePerson); dump("*** PERSON UPDATED:", updatePersonResponse); coFilterNode.set("depth", 3); readPersonParameters.setBoolean("readSystemFields", true); dump("*** READ UPDATED PERSON WITH CHILDREN...", readPerson); readPersonResponse = client.process(callContext, readPerson); dump("*** READ RESULT:", readPersonResponse); person = readPersonResponse.getDataObject("object"); person.detach(); person.getChangeSummary().beginLogging(); genderCd = person.getDataObject("Person").createDataObject("genderCd"); genderCd.setString("genderCode", "F"); // delete one phone DataObject phoneItem = person.getDataObject("Person/TelephoneNumbers/item[1]"); phoneItem.delete(); person.getChangeSummary().endLogging(); DataObject deletePhone = dataFactory.create(writePersonType); deletePhone.setDataObject("object", person); DataObject deletePhoneParameters = deletePhone.createDataObject("parameters"); deletePhoneParameters.setString("systemName", systemName); dump("*** DELETE CHILD...", deletePhone); DataObject deletePhoneResponse = client.process(callContext, deletePhone); dump("*** CHILD DELETED:", deletePhoneResponse); readPersonParameters.setBoolean("readSystemFields", false); dump("*** READ PERSON AFTER CHILD WAS DELETEED...", readPerson); readPersonResponse = client.process(callContext, readPerson); dump("*** READ RESULT:", readPersonResponse); person = readPersonResponse.getDataObject("object"); person.detach(); person.getChangeSummary().beginLogging(); person.getDataObject("Person").detach(); person.getChangeSummary().endLogging(); DataObject deletePerson = dataFactory.create(writePersonType); deletePerson.setDataObject("object", person); DataObject deletePersonParameters = deletePerson.createDataObject("parameters"); deletePersonParameters.setString("systemName", systemName); dump("*** DELETE PERSON...", deletePerson); DataObject deletePersonResponse = client.process(callContext, deletePerson); dump("*** PERSON DELETED:", deletePersonResponse); dump("*** TRY TO READ PERSON AFTER DELETE", readPerson); try { readPersonResponse = client.process(callContext, readPerson); dump("*** READ RESULT:", readPersonResponse); } catch (CompositeServiceException e) { out.println("*** READ RESULT: " + e.getLocalizedMessage()); } } private void dump(String title, DataObject dataObject) { String xml = helperContext.getXMLHelper().save( dataObject, dataObject.getType().getURI(), dataObject.getType().getName()); out.println(title); out.println(xml); out.println(); } }
